You need to create a Payment Platform integration in order for Nami to connect to the Apple App Store.
In the Control Center, tap the Integrations icon to open the screen.
Once on this screen, you will see options for all the Integrations Nami supports, including Apple App Store, Google Play Store, and Amazon Appstore.
Click the Apple App Store platform tile to start integrating.
Provide a name for your app platform.
Bundle Identifier Value Must be Correct
The value you enter for the Bundle Identifier must match the correct identifier name on App Store Connect and in your app code.
If these do not match, the Nami SDK will not function correctly with fetching product SKUs from the store and executing purchases.
If you just wish to experiment with the Nami platform or test purchases using our Bypass Store mode, just enter any ID.
Click 'Add New Integration' to add your new Apple App Store platform integration.
